## Vendor the Lintbrook display fonts

Heads up, support folks: we're no longer fetching the Lintbrook fonts from the third-party CDN, so the "blank text on first load" tickets should stop. Fonts now ship inside the app bundle with proper fallbacks, and updates go through our normal release process. Cache behavior changed slightly, so old installs may re-download once. The relevant cache settings are listed below.

constants for yaduf-fahag:
BUDGETS = {
    "kelix": 528,
    "briwyn": 734,
}

MEMO — Records Team

Re: Raffle drums, Winterlight staff party

Hi all — quick one. The three raffle drums we borrowed from the Pellworth social committee are back from the engraver and sitting in the archive anteroom, which is obviously not ideal. They're blocking the shelving trolley, so we've booked a courier for Friday morning to shift them over to the Brindlemarsh venue. Please log the loan return in the equipment register before they go, and keep a copy of the docket. For the courier, note the following hand-over instruction.

courier memo of yajef-bajep: the frawyn jordor courier leaves the norwyn ledger at gate 2781 under passcode 330769

**Q: My plugin's watering schedule isn't firing. Why?**

Sproutline caches plugin schedules for ten minutes; edits take effect after the next cache sweep. Verify your cron expression against the Sproutline parser, not standard cron. Offline restores of a plugin's schedule store require the sealed credential. To unlock the schedule store during a restore, enter the recovery passphrase below.

unlock words, tajop-tawig: ralwyn-holael

// Idempotency-key TTL for Paylark retry handling.
// Heads-up for the sync: we bumped this from 24h to 72h because
// the Fenwick gateway sometimes retries stale payments days later,
// and duplicate charges are way worse than a bigger key table.
// Don't lower it without checking retry-lag dashboards first.
// The value below was validated in the build identified by the token below.

session token of kagup-hahaf = htk3_2b8